Artificial thatch panels represent a revolutionary advancement in roofing and decorative materials, combining the timeless aesthetic appeal of traditional thatching with modern engineering excellence. These innovative panels are meticulously crafted using high-quality synthetic materials that replicate the natural appearance and texture of authentic thatch while delivering superior performance characteristics. The panels consist of carefully selected polymer fibers that are UV-stabilized and weather-resistant, ensuring long-lasting color retention and structural integrity. Each artificial thatch panel features a realistic layered construction that mimics the overlapping pattern of natural reed or straw, creating an authentic visual experience that is virtually indistinguishable from traditional materials. The manufacturing process employs advanced molding techniques and color-matching technology to achieve consistent quality and appearance across all panels. These panels serve multiple functions including weather protection, thermal insulation, and aesthetic enhancement for residential and commercial properties. The technological features include fire-resistant properties, moisture resistance, and dimensional stability that prevents warping or shrinking under varying climate conditions. Installation systems are designed for efficiency and reliability, featuring interlocking mechanisms and standardized mounting hardware that ensures secure attachment to various roof structures. Applications span across diverse sectors including hospitality venues, theme parks, residential homes, resort properties, restaurants, and cultural heritage projects. The panels excel in coastal environments where salt air would deteriorate natural materials, making them ideal for beachfront properties and marine facilities. Commercial establishments benefit from the reduced maintenance requirements and consistent appearance that artificial thatch panels provide. Agricultural tourism facilities and eco-lodges particularly value these panels for creating authentic rural atmospheres without the associated maintenance challenges of natural thatching materials.

Superior Weather Resistance and Longevity

The exceptional weather resistance of artificial thatch panels stems from advanced polymer engineering that creates materials specifically designed to withstand harsh environmental conditions. These panels undergo rigorous testing protocols that simulate decades of exposure to UV radiation, temperature cycling, moisture penetration, and mechanical stress. The synthetic fibers receive specialized UV stabilization treatments that prevent degradation from solar radiation, ensuring colors remain vibrant and materials maintain structural integrity for 25 to 30 years or more. Unlike natural thatch that absorbs moisture and becomes susceptible to rot, mold, and structural weakening, artificial thatch panels feature hydrophobic properties that shed water efficiently while maintaining dimensional stability. The panels resist expansion and contraction cycles that plague other roofing materials, preventing gaps, cracks, and seal failures that compromise weather protection. Wind resistance testing demonstrates superior performance compared to natural thatch, with secure attachment systems that prevent uplift and displacement during severe weather events. Temperature extremes from scorching desert heat to freezing arctic conditions have minimal impact on panel performance, as the materials retain flexibility and strength across wide temperature ranges. Coastal installations benefit tremendously from salt-air resistance that prevents the corrosion and degradation that affects both natural materials and many synthetic alternatives. The panels maintain their protective qualities through hurricane-force winds, hailstorms, and prolonged exposure to driving rain, providing consistent shelter and aesthetic appeal regardless of weather conditions. Authentic Aesthetic Appeal with Design Flexibility

The visual authenticity of artificial thatch panels represents a triumph of modern manufacturing technology, creating products that capture every nuance of traditional thatching while offering unprecedented design flexibility. Master craftsmen and textile engineers collaborate to develop panel designs that replicate regional thatching styles from around the world, including English water reed, Norfolk reed, longstraw, and tropical palm variations. Each panel features carefully crafted texture variations, color gradations, and layering patterns that mirror the organic randomness found in hand-laid natural thatch. Advanced coloration techniques create subtle variations within individual panels and between panels, eliminating the artificial uniformity that characterizes inferior synthetic alternatives. The manufacturing process incorporates multiple fiber lengths, densities, and orientations to achieve the complex visual depth that distinguishes quality thatching. Design flexibility extends beyond mere appearance to encompass functional adaptations for diverse architectural styles and climate requirements. Panels can be customized for specific ridge treatments, valley configurations, and edge details that seamlessly integrate with existing structures or complement new construction designs. Color matching services ensure perfect coordination with existing materials, landscaping, or corporate branding requirements for commercial installations. The panels accommodate curved surfaces, complex roof geometries, and decorative elements that would be extremely challenging or impossible with natural materials. Installation versatility allows application over various substrate materials including plywood, metal decking, and structural panels, expanding the range of suitable building types.
